conductor plate
I had the conductor plate changed and so far so good. Are you also hearing the loud pitched whine when you accelerate? If so that's the tranny pump but should fix itself when the conductor plate is changed (unless it's damaged). I bought the conductor plate from Amazon for $150. They will check for metal shavings to see if there is any internal damage. Good luck man!
